Ere Perez Carrot Colour Pot in Harmony (£22.00) is one of the (few) lockdown additions to my pro kit, purchased on the recommendation of my friend Lou Dartford (thanks Lou!! x)

Described as natural balms, the carrot colour pots are little (6.5gm) jars of cream blush. They have been designed as a multitasking cream, adding a pop of colour to the cheeks and eye as well as the lips.

Full of nourishing ingredients such as avocado oil (skin softening and hydrating), jojoba oil (anti-inflammatory) and cocoa butter (hydrating, fights damage from free-radicals). The hero ingredient however is it’s namesake, Carrot oil which is considered to have anti-aging and sun protection properties.

The carrot pots can be applied either with fingers or a brush directly to moisturised skin or over makeup (before powdering). I have also used it as a base layer beneath a power blush for a little more longevity of wear.

Buildable and easy to blend, on the skin Harmony is not quite as sheer as an RMS Lip2Cheek (probably the most similar product available I can think of) and has a more satin finish. It is creamier and smoother to the touch and is a little more pigmented, so you only need a relatively small amount to achieve the desired depth of colour.

Harmony is a beautiful Dusty pink. I have only used it on a couple of jobs so far so it hasn’t been fully tried and tested on a wide range of skin tones but it certainly gives a lovely natural flush to fairer skin tones. I think it is possibly a little too light and dusty for darker skins but I will update once I have had an opportunity to give it a whirl.

Harmony aside, there are four other colour pots in the range: Healthy (a creamy caramel); Hello (a poppy red); Happy (crimson red) and Holy (a rich grape) and I can see myself adding them to my kit in the very near future.

Ingredients:
Castor (Ricinus Communis) Oil, Candelilla (Euphorbia Cerifera) Wax, Jojoba (Simmondsia Chinensis) Oil, Caprylic/Capric Triglyceride Avocado (Persea Gratissima) Oil, Cocoa (Theobroma Cacao) Butter, Carrot (Daucus Carota Sativa) Oil, Kaolin, Magnesium Stearate, Tocopheryl Acetate (Vitamin E). May Contain +/- Iron Oxides, CI 77019, CI 77891.

Details:
Vegan

Packaging:
Recyclable glass pots with plastic mirrored lids
Cardboard outer packaging
